    MUSKOGEE, Okla. — The city of Muskogee is working to address what councilors call a growing homeless problem. They passed new ordinances to address the issue. “Needed to get my life straightened out, so I came here, and so far, it’s been going good,” said Justin Adams. Justin Adams has stayed at the Gospel Rescue Mission for the last 3 months. In his years in Oklahoma, he’s spent time on the streets and in rehab. “It was tough,” said Adams. “It was hard.

    GREEN COUNTRY, Okla. — Families across Green Country are mourning after a devastating crash took the lives of several students and coaches. Eight people died in a Kansas wreck, including students from Union High School and Booker T Washington High School. Local News Basketball coach Wayne Walls was also killed in the wreck. His friends say he loved the game of basketball and loved kids. “It hurts because Wayne Walls was a dear friend of mine,” said Chivas Miller.

    SKIATOOK, Okla. — The Oklahoma Mesonet says we’ve seen the wettest April on record. In Skiatook, after nearly 6 inches of rain, the city is finally drying out. At 85 years young, roof repairs aren’t too much for Donald Butler to handle. He’s doing some work on his rental property, taking advantage of the blue skies and sun. It’s something that’s been rare over the last week because of all that rain. “When I was growing up, every year we’d have at least two floods,” said Donald Butler.
